Cold Bending Machine for Guardrail Spacer Production and Installation Efficiency



Understanding the Guardrail Spacer Cold Bending Machine


In the modern age of construction and infrastructure development, safety is paramount. One vital element in ensuring safety on roads and highways is the installation of guardrails. These structures are essential for preventing vehicles from veering off-course, thereby reducing the risk of severe accidents. Among the remarkable innovations in the field of guardrail production is the guardrail spacer cold bending machine.


What is a Guardrail Spacer?


Before delving into the specifics of the cold bending machine, it is crucial to understand what a guardrail spacer is. A guardrail spacer is a component used in the assembly of guardrails, providing necessary gaps between the rail and the posts. This spacing is essential for durability and functionality, allowing the guardrails to absorb and dissipate impacts effectively.


The Role of Cold Bending in Guardrail Production


Cold bending is a manufacturing process that involves bending metal at room temperature. This technique is favored over hot bending because it maintains the integrity and strength of the material. Cold bending reduces the risk of warping or losing the material's mechanical properties, which is critical for components that must withstand significant forces, such as guardrails.


The guardrail spacer cold bending machine is specifically designed to create these spacetakers with precision and efficiency. The machine operates through advanced technology that allows for accurate bending angles and consistent production quality, ensuring that every spacer meets required specifications.


Key Features of the Guardrail Spacer Cold Bending Machine


1. Automated Operation Many modern machines utilize automation, which increases efficiency and reduces labor costs. Operators can set the machine to produce spacers at high speeds while maintaining quality, which is crucial for meeting production targets.

2. Precision Bending The core function of the machine is to bend metal components with high precision. This is vital in guardrail construction, as even minor deviations in measurements can lead to structural weaknesses.


3. Versatility These machines can often handle various materials, including different grades of steel and other alloys. This versatility allows manufacturers to adapt to varied client requirements and regulatory standards.


4. User-Friendly Controls With the integration of digital control panels, operators can easily program specifications and monitor the production process. This feature enhances operational efficiency by minimizing errors that can occur with manual setups.


5. Safety Mechanisms Given the nature of the machinery and the materials involved, safety measures are integral. Modern guardrail spacer bending machines are equipped with emergency stop functions, safety shields, and sensors to prevent accidents.


Benefits of Using Cold Bending Technology


The advantages of employing cold bending technology are manifold. Primarily, it enables manufacturers to produce stronger and more reliable components without compromising material quality. Furthermore, the cold bending process is energy-efficient compared to hot bending, leading to cost savings in production.


Additionally, cold bending minimizes waste, as the process can be finely tuned to produce just the right amount of material needed. This aspect is increasingly significant in today's economy, where sustainability and waste reduction are key operational goals.
